ETS - Now Offering Forced Performance HTA Turbo Kits - Super Value + Equal Length!

With the influx of Forced Performance HTA turbo requests and the several HTA turbo kits we're currently assembling for customers, it only makes sense for us to offer the HTA turbocharger line as a standard option with either our Equal Length or Super Value turbo kits We've recently formally set up our relationship with Forced Performance and now have these readily available for you guys!

As always you can expect absolute maximum bang for your buck from ETS, so regardless of which kit you choose, your kit will include one of our trademark hand built tubular manifolds. These kits share all components with the exception of the equal length vs. short runner tubular manifold and the inclusion of an intake system in the Equal Length kits where the Super Value kits will include an adapter for fitment with an ETS, AEM or Injen intake system.

Both kits now come standard with their Tial 38mm wastegates dumped to atmosphere, but retain the option of wastegate recirculation downstream into the downpipe. Because all flanges share identical location in both kits, the Super Value and Equal Length manifolds are interchangable to make the change in any direction later if you change your mind Wastegate runners are now braced for durability. The only true 3" o2 housing on the market is still included with both kits and makes a V-band connection to the 3" downpipe. The downpipes now include flex sections for the ultimate in long term reliability and will bolt directly to any stock or stock replacement cat or test pipe. As always, everything we build carries a lifetime warranty!
